This “tin can” looks like ribbed metal with a pull‑tab lid—but it’s 100% dessert. One clean knife cut through the “metal,” then a gentle press and lift for a glossy indigo mirror‑glaze pour with whole blueberries.
What’s inside: lemon‑vanilla sponge, tangy yogurt mousse, and a blueberry–blackcurrant confit studded with wild blueberries, all under a deep‑indigo mirror glaze. The can is a thin white‑chocolate shell molded with ribbed acetate and finished in edible “tin” silver; the pull‑tab lid is modeling/dark chocolate painted aluminum‑silver. Optional edible label for the canned‑food look.
